How warm will your home be this winter?

Door Man from Waimak Window & Door Repairs

Keeping cosy depends on a variety of factors and every little bit helps.

Windows are a major source of heat loss. Decent drapes and curtains are worth their weight in gold.

Also, check the seals around your windows, as rubber shrinks and leaves noticeable gaps.

How about the top of the windows? Over time the friction stays wear out meaning the window no longer sits snug in the frame letting out valuable heat and cold air in.

Fortunately it's a minor job to replace both the stays and the seals to help fortify your home's armour.
